The 2TB Elements Desktop Hard Drive from Western Digital is a high-capacity desktop hard drive with a no-frills design. The disk is housed in a compact metal enclosure, and boasts the ubiquitous USB 2.0 interface.

The drive is preformatted for use in Windows, and can be reformatted for use with Mac OS X using Apple's Disk Utility application. The drive is ready to use right out of the box -- you won't have to load any software from a CD to get the drive to work. It is an excellent option for users who would like to add storage capacity to their system.

Designed with the same commitment to quality that made WD external drives the number one selling drives in the world
Plug-and-play design allows you to connect the power and plug the drive into a USB port to instantly add more storage to your computer
Turns on and off with your computer. Enters idle mode when not in use. Utilizes a WD drive with power-saving WD GreenPower Technology and an EnergyStar compliant power supply
Packaged in a minimized eco-friendly, recyclable packaging made from recycled materials
Designed for use with Windows-based computers. Can be easily reformatted for use with Macs

    I bought this hard drive to replace a Seagate 1.5 that appears to be dying after about a year of fairly heavy use. The ease of use straight out of the box lent a great deal to the otherwise hassle and fear associated with this task. The act of restoring my 850GB volume of music took about 30 hours, pretty good for a USB connection, with no pauses, no errors, and NO pre-installed WD backup software to muck things up.The appearance of the drive is quite simple, smaller than expected with a shiny cover on the sides that is typical for WD cases. I would rather the cases be flat to avoid finger smudges though that did come in handy once when pulling fingerprints after a robbery. The drive is silent as far as I can tell and it stays warm at best, though there is no ventilation that I can see. I touch tested the temparature several times during the 30 hour restore and it was cooler than the other drive that I was backing up, never uncomfortably hot even after a full minute.The box is made to sit flat, not upright and has four rubber feet that barely lift the case off the surface, but apparently enough to not cause significant temparature issues. Some might find the resulting footprint less desirable, but I prefer to sit my drives flat anyway when the case design offers the choice, as I don't like hard drive stands, don't trust them. Anyway, I would feel comfortable stacking the drives without the fear of overheating, since no hot air is being forced out of the casing to contribute heat to the other drive(s).I have since begun using this drive as my primary music library, which I use for my internet radio show. The Seagate in its prime would pause at times when I would click play for a song (slow startup after not in use for several minutes). So far this WD drive has not displayed any lag in access times, boots up quickly and can remain connected to the PC for days without any degragation in speed or access.My current computer does not support SATA or other higher speed connectors, so this drive right now was the perfect choice for my needs, especially at the great price. If I had to make a complaint about anything, it would be that the activity light is in the back of the drive where it can't be seen. As long as the drive performs like it has so far, I won't need the warm fuzzy of the blinking light to assure me that it is working, but it is helpful to be able to see it when the system slows down or becomes unresponsive.     I purchased the 1.5TB version of this drive model maybe ten months ago and have been very happy with it. I recently bought the 2TB version and have been experiencing some problems - I am concerned it isn't really adequately 'fast' for playing/encoding video files, despite its advertised usefulness as a media drive. I'm not sure I'll ever know whether or not this is what's been causing problems for me, so I feel I wouldn't have better insight with further usage time, frustratingly. But my impression is that video files that played fine from the 1.5TB model aren't playing smoothly from this 2TB one. I recognize that other factors could be at work instead, but I am disappointed with the 'vibe' I'm getting. Take it for what it's worth -- maybe not much, but maybe something.
